Transaction b0e394ca4e9e2d9b3f4ff8507ed5001835a4c1ac77a059510d9f280fec96ec5e

block
5940dfcb217b15db372bb7dcb5e695e6a5fdf128ba00f7597475dec7d5673db1

1 Input

24 Outputs